RouterStats History
===================

2.6	19 Oct  Fixed bug causing telnet summary page and graphs to return incorrect values.
		
		Added "Netgear Search Text" Restore Defaults button.
		The System & Log tab was getting a bit crowded so I've given them a tab each.
		Marked text can be Time values - they won't be plotted on the graphs but will
                  appear on ther Toolbar.


2.5g	12 Oct	Added facility to use stats page souce code instead of HTML dispaly in order to 'mark'
		  search text values. Primarily, this is for use with routers which use JavaScript to display
		  their stats page.

2.5f	06 Oct	Added "Send Now" button to test e-mail facility.
		Updated Help file.

2.5e	05 Oct  Fixed bug preventing Rx sync graph plotting above 10,000

2.5d	04 Oct	Increased Rx-Sync maximum to 20,000.

2.5c	25 Sep  Added facility to show Login password in plain text to assist when having Login problems.
		Added facility to e-mail IP address if it changes (Netgear DG834(G) only).
		Optional "Mail" icon to notify when an e-mail has been sent.
		Option to open e-mail clent.

2.5b	24 Sep  Added facility to change graph drawing colour when the router doesn't respond. This will
		 allow "genuine" zero values to be distinguished from the router not responding.

2.5a	21 Sep  Fixed bug causing main window to grab focus and move in front of the configuration window.
		Fixed bug causing RouterStats to grab focus from other applications when "closed-to-systray".

		More work to the Login routines - added more error messages to assist finding login failures. 

2.5	19 Sep  Added checkboxes to overlay current Rx-Sync and Rx-Noise values to captured graphs (in addition 
                  to IP address).

		Added prompt for y-axis labels when marking user-defined graphs for "training".

		Moved telnet terminal window onto its own Telnet Tab.

		Removed default login password as this was causing confusion to first-time users.

		A few people seem to have a problem initially getting RouterStats to connect with the router so
		  I've spent some time trying to improve the login routines.

		The success of Telnet seems very variable and seems to depend on factors such as the speed of the
		computer and the ethernet hardware. There's no "handshaking" as such with Telnet so it can be difficult
		to know how the system is performing. I've taken the opportunity to try a few new techniques which
		might improve reliability.

		This is the first version which has had some limited testing with Windows Vista RC1 which seems to place
		higher demands on system hardware. I've included a few notes on using RouterStats with Vista in the
		helpfile.

2.4	10 Sep	Fixed bug causing 'Get Page' button to retrieve the wrong page!

2.3b	04 Sep	Added Telnet facility (Netgear DG834(G) only) to determine if ADSL MAX has Interleaving
		  'On' or 'Off'.

2.3a	03 Sep  Ongoing bug fix with negative Telnet Rx figure. (One occasion when a bad BT line would be
                  useful!)
		Router's Log now automatically scrolls to most recent entry.

2.3	02 Sep	Added Toolbar button to display the router's internal log. NETGEAR DG834(G) only.
		Bug Fix: Adjusted Telnet Rx Noise retrieval code to allow for router error.

2.2b	20 Aug	Added e-mail on alarm facility.

2.2a	20 Aug	Reworked code to try to correct Netgear's problem with negative dB values.

2.2	18 Aug	Added e-mail facility to e-mail a daily Log and the Rx Noise and Rx Sync Speed graphs.

2.1a	16 Aug	Added facility to start a new log each day.

2.0	13 Aug  Added facility to set number of points plotted per page.
		Add facility to expand and restore time axis.
		Fixed bug which caused unselected graphs to be captured if marked for scheduled capture.

1.9g	01 Aug	Added 'Start minimized' checkbox.

1.9f	15 Jul	Logout (if selected) added to application's Close routine.

1.9e	13 Jul	Fixed bug causing Tx Noise graph to always return 0.

1.9d	13 Jul	Minor bug fixes.
		Improved login procedure.

1.9c	11 Jul	Added facility to attempt to work with routers which have decimal and thousands
		  separators "reversed" by UK standards.
		Graphs can now be selected via menu item for adding to Log or not.
		Juggled with positions of "mark" buttons to make them correspond with graph's
		  tabs.  Upper tab and upper button = upload. Lower tab and lower button = download.


1.9	08 Jul	Fixed problem with dragging locked graphs causing system error.
		Added capture facilities to Telnet graphs. Scheduled capture is set using
		  a popup 'checkable' menu item.
		Added similar scheduled capture menu item to main graphs for compatibility and
		  convenience. This simply 'mimics' the existing checkboxes.
		Tightened some code which may improve cpu usage. Fixed bug where selected 
		  telnet graphs were being plotted even when Telnet was not selected.


1.8.1	06 Jul	Attempting to find on-going problem where RouterStats returns rubbish
		values under some conditions. Have re-worked http search code.
		IMPORTANT: Delete routerstats.ini and begin with default values.

1.8	06 Jul	Added Tx Sync Speed graph.
		various minor bug fixes.

1.7	03 Jul	Added 2nd User-defined graph.
		Added "Capture Now" to graph popup menus.
		Captured filenames now derived from y-axis lables.
		Date/time of captured filenames can be formatted.
		Fixed bug where viewer file list was not updating.
		Fixed bug preventing Tx Noise graph from scrolling.
		Added keyboard arrow navigation keys in viewer file list.
		Fixed bug preventing temp bitmap being deleted.
		

1.6c	01 Jul	Telnet Rx Sync Graph - y-axis title corrected.
		Log features added:	Date/time can be formatted.
					Values can be saved as CSV or TabSV.
		Tidied up some panel re-sizing problems.

1.6	30 Jun	Added Upstream (Rx) Noise Graph.
		Fixed problem with Sync Alarms ignoring Delay timers.
		Released as full version.

1.5e	28 Jun	Various cosmetic and small fixes.

1.5d	28 Jun	Tx Interleaved FEC and Tx Interlaeved HEC not remembering checkbox.


1.5c	26 Jun	Bug fixes: Cleared StatusBar filename when Log unchecked.
			   Clear StatusBar if IP lookup fails.
			   Fixed problem with 'camera' icons when form resized.

1.5b	25 Jun	Added IP address lookup.(hard coded via INI file)

1.5	??	Various bug fixed that I've forgotten.

1.4	??	Kept 1.3e as stable version and released 1.4 with Alarm facilities.

............................................


1.3e	21 Jun	Modified auto-scaling for user-defined and telnet graphs.

1.3c/d	2- Jun	Added more Telnet facilities.


1.2a	14 Jun	Increased user-defined upper limit to 2,000,000.

1.2	 8 Jun	Improved Login code. Three attempts to Log in to reduce failures.
		Added experimental Telnet window. ONLY for DG834 and DG834G


1.1	 4 Jun	Improved text search code.
		Added router's stats page to main window.

1.0	 2 Jun	First release version.